Differential Side Retainer Oil Seal: Replacement

WARNING: This page is about a different variant/trim than selected.
  1. Disconnect the ground terminal from battery sensor. Refer to NOTE>NOTE>BATTERY .
  2. Remove the front tires.
  3. Lift up the vehicle.
  4. Using the TORX® bit T70, remove the drain plug, and drain the transmission gear oil completely.
    CAUTION:
    • Immediately after the vehicle has been running or after idling for a long time, the gear oil will be hot. Be careful not to receive burns.
    • Be careful not to spill the gear oil on the exhaust pipe, to prevent emission of smoke or causing a fire. If gear oil is spilled, wipe it off completely.
  5. Attach the drain plug using TORX® bit T70.
    NOTE: Use a new gasket.

    Tightening torque: 

    44 N.m (4.5 kgf-m, 32.5 ft-lb) (aluminum gasket, silver)

    70 N.m (7.1 kgf-m, 51.6 ft-lb) (copper gasket, brown)

    70 N.m (7.1 kgf-m, 51.6 ft-lb) (metal gasket, black)

  6. Remove the center exhaust pipe (rear). Refer to EXHAUST (EXCEPT FOR STI)>CENTER EXHAUST PIPE>REMOVAL .
  7. Remove the stabilizer link.

  8. Remove the bolt securing the ball joint of the front arm to the housing, then separate the front arms and the housing.

  9. Using a crowbar, separate the left and right front drive shafts.

  10. Remove the differential side retainer oil seal.
    NOTE:
    • Be sure to replace the oil seal after removing the front drive shaft from the transmission.
    • Use the ST 398527700 PULLER ASSY to remove the oil seal. If removing the oil seal with a flat tip screwdriver, be careful not to scratch the differential side retainer.
  11. Using the ST, install the differential side retainer oil seal by lightly tapping with a plastic hammer.
    CAUTION:
    • Apply transmission gear oil to the oil seal lips, and install the oil seal while being careful not to deform the lip.
    • Check the identification marks (L, R) during installation not to mix up the oil seals RH and LH.
    NOTE: Use a new oil seal.
    ST 18675AA000 DIFFERENTIAL SIDE OIL SEAL INSTALLER

  12. Set the ST to differential side retainer.
    ST 28399SA010 OIL SEAL PROTECTOR
  13. Replace the circlip of the front drive shaft with a new part.
  14. Install the front drive shaft and remove ST.
    ST 28399SA010 OIL SEAL PROTECTOR

  15. Insert the front arm ball joint and tighten the mounting bolt.

    Tightening torque: 

    50 N.m (5.1 kgf-m, 36.9 ft-lb)

  16. Replace the flange nut with a new part and install the stabilizer link.

    Tightening torque: 

    60 N.m (6.1 kgf-m, 44.3 ft-lb)

  17. Install the center exhaust pipe (rear). Refer to EXHAUST (EXCEPT FOR STI)>CENTER EXHAUST PIPE>INSTALLATION .
  18. Lower the vehicle.
  19. Pour in transmission gear oil and check the oil level. Refer to MANUAL TRANSMISSION AND DIFFERENTIAL (6MT) (TY75)>TRANSMISSION GEAR OIL .
  20. Install the front tires.
  21. Connect the ground terminal to battery sensor. Refer to NOTE>NOTE>BATTERY .
